Slightly different issue… but the accuracy of governmental admin boundaries can vary a lot depending where you are in Aus. In regional NSW, allotment boundaries (and associated park, state forest and local gov boundaries) as shown on the NSW gov base map (and as often used in OSM) are often inaccurate by 20-50 m and sometimes lots more. This inaccuracy is clearly stated on the Six Maps FAQ page (see Q 6&7).
I too have found inaccuracies with respect to their own imagery. Where I have come across it I have used whatever data is present in OSM and offset the base map to match that. This could have been sourced from bing or any other imagery but at least the map will be consistent in what ever offset it has in that area.
